Job Title: Automation & Controls Engineer (Mid-Level)
Location: Henrico, VA
Employment Type: Full-Time, Direct Hire
Salary: Starting at $100,000 per year

Overview

We are looking for an experienced Automation & Controls Engineer to support manufacturing operations and process control systems within a regulated environment. This role plays a key part in maintaining and improving automation systems, supporting capital projects, and ensuring systems remain compliant with industry standards.

You’ll work both independently and cross-functionally with teams such as Operations, Quality, IT, and external partners to support day-to-day system performance and long-term improvements.

What You’ll Do

Automation & Project Execution

  • Contribute to automation and process control projects from planning through completion
  • Assist with defining project scope, timelines, vendor coordination, and system specifications
  • Configure, program, and test PLCs, SCADA platforms, HMIs, and drive systems
  • Provide support for electrical components tied to automation initiatives
  • Troubleshooting & Technical Support

    • Diagnose and resolve issues with PLC-controlled systems and SCADA environments
    • Troubleshoot drives, instrumentation, control panels, and industrial networks
    • Recommend solutions to improve system performance and reliability
    • System Reliability & Compliance

      • Help maintain systems in a validated state in alignment with regulatory standards
      • Support documentation, system backups, and data integrity processes
      • Assist with system upgrades, recovery efforts, and vendor interactions
      • Change Control & Documentation

        • Participate in site change management processes
        • Support development and adherence to control system standards
        • Assist during audits and technical reviews
        • Safety & Regulatory Standards

          • Follow all safety protocols and regulatory (cGMP) requirements
          • Complete required compliance and technical training

What We’re Looking For

Education & Experience

  •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ering, Automation, or a related field
  • 5–10 years of experience in industrial automation or control systems
  • Experience in regulated or cGMP environments is a plus
  • Technical Skills

    • Strong hands-on experience with PLCs and SCADA systems
    • Familiarity with HMIs, VFDs, servo systems, and industrial electrical components
    • Experience troubleshooting industrial networks and control systems
    • Ability to read and interpret electrical schematics and technical documentation
    • Strong problem-solving skills and ability to manage multiple priorities

Work Environment

  • May require occasional off-hours or emergency support for a 24/5 operation
  • Work around industrial equipment and electrical systems
  • Ability to stand, walk, and lift up to 50 lbs. with appropriate PPE
